Abstract
An efficient and direct procedure has been developed for the preparation of amidoalkyl naphthols by a one-pot condensation of aryl aldehydes, β-naphthol and urea or amides, in the presence of potassium dodecatungstocobaltate trihydrate [K5CoW12O40 · 3H2O, (1 mol%)] as a heterogeneous catalyst. The reactions were carried out in 1,2-dichloroethane at room temperature or under solvent-free media at elevated temperature. The present methodology offers several advantages such as excellent yields, simple procedure and the catalyst exhibited remarkable reusability.
